HRBP Assistant Manager

Job Specification:

  • A bachelor’s degree in human resources, psychology, labor relations, organizational development, business or related area; relevant work experience may be a substitute.

  • Effective verbal and written communication skills.

  • Demonstrated proficiency in the Microsoft Office suite.

  • Experience with the human resources information system (HRIS) used by your company, such as Talenta.

  • Knowledge of a broad range of human resource strategies and practices, including compensation, performance management, safety, hiring and employee relations; able to apply these strategies and practices in compliance with employment regulations.

  • Ability to create a culture of diversity, inclusivity, collaboration and teamwork.

  • Experience with analyzing data to guide strategic employment planning.

  • 5 Year Experience in the same position.


Job Description:

  • Develop and implement employee relations policies and procedures.

  • Provide guidance and support to managers and employees on employee relations issues.

  • Investigate and resolve employee complaints and grievances.

  • Conduct exit interviews and provide feedback to management.

  • Coordination with Development Team to Develop and conduct employee relations training programs.

  • Monitor and analyze employee relations trends and recommend proactive measures to address issues.

  • Collaborate with HR and legal teams to ensure compliance with employment laws and regulations.

  • Manage employee discipline and performance improvement processes.

  • Partner with HRBP Head and business leaders to develop and execute employee engagement initiatives.
